Bill Summary
AN ACT to amend a chapter of the laws of 2025 amending the public health law relating to permitting a close friend to make an anatomical gift of a decedent's body, as proposed in legislative bills numbers S. 3360 and A. 1395, in relation to the effectiveness thereof
AI Summary
This bill amends the effective date of a previously passed law that allows a close friend to make an anatomical gift, meaning the donation of a deceased person's organs or tissues for transplantation or medical research. Instead of taking effect on the first of January after it becomes law, the original law will now become effective 180 days after it is enacted, and the Commissioner of Health is authorized to take necessary steps to prepare for its implementation before that date. This change is being made to align with the effective date of related legislation, specifically legislative bills S. 3360 and A. 1395, which also concern anatomical gifts.
